624680bb93
- This is a first pass at getting a more logical structure. The focus is on moving from admin/frontend to client/server. - The location of the databases is highly important, this isn't expected to change again In the future - client/assets should probably become public/ - more stuff should be shared (helpers etc) - cleanup some confusion around tpl and views
44 lines
2.0 KiB
Handlebars
44 lines
2.0 KiB
Handlebars
{{#if settings.enabled}}
|
|
<header class="widget-header">
|
|
<span class="widget-title">{{Title}} Settings</span>
|
|
<div class="widget-settings-toggle close js-view-widget"></div>
|
|
</header>
|
|
<section class="widget-content">
|
|
{{#each settings.options}}
|
|
<label>
|
|
<span class="title">{{this.title}}</span> <input type="text" value="{{this.value}}"/>
|
|
</label>
|
|
{{/each}}
|
|
</section>
|
|
<footer class="widget-footer">
|
|
<div class="widget-size-options">
|
|
<div class="size-options-container js-widget-resizer" data-size="1x1">
|
|
<span class="mini-widget size-1x1 active"></span>
|
|
<span class="mini-widget size-1x1"></span>
|
|
<span class="mini-widget size-1x1"></span>
|
|
<span class="mini-widget size-1x1"></span>
|
|
</div>
|
|
<div class="size-options-container js-widget-resizer" data-size="2x1">
|
|
<span class="mini-widget size-2x1 active"></span>
|
|
<span class="mini-widget size-1x1"></span>
|
|
<span class="mini-widget size-1x1"></span>
|
|
</div>
|
|
<div class="size-options-container js-widget-resizer" data-size="1x2">
|
|
<span class="mini-widget size-1x2 active"></span>
|
|
<span class="mini-widget size-1x1"></span>
|
|
<span class="mini-widget size-1x1"></span>
|
|
</div>
|
|
<div class="size-options-container js-widget-resizer" data-size="2x2">
|
|
<span class="mini-widget size-2x2 active"></span>
|
|
</div>
|
|
</div>
|
|
<div class="widget-settings-toggle done js-submit-changes"></div>
|
|
</footer>
|
|
{{else}}
|
|
<section class="widget-content">
|
|
</section>
|
|
<footer class="widget-footer">
|
|
<span class="widget-title">{{title}}</span>
|
|
{{#if settings.settingsPane}}<div class="widget-settings-toggle js-view-settings"></div>{{/if}}
|
|
</footer>
|
|
{{/if}} |